@Christoph94057 · Camped on Jun 20, 2025 at Campsite #63
Gorgeous campsite with friendly and accommodating camp hosts! Facilities were clean and the adjacent hiking trail make this a perfect one night or 2 night trip. Bring plenty of water and enjoy the beautiful starry night! There is some cell service, so that may be a plus or negative if you are trying to disconnect. The campground is strictly monitored to make sure campers are safe and not taking unnecessary risks with camp fires, unleashed dogs, or loose food in this bear inhabited area. A great time for all levels of campers!

@LucyPD7C315346 · Camped on Aug 12, 2022 at Campsite #63
We had a good time camping at McGill last weekend! Weather was a lot cooler in the camp than in the cities, I recommend bringing stuff to stay warm at night. Site 63 was good for the most part- very spacious, far enough from nearby sites. Unfortunately the site was very sunny and hot most of the day from the morning until early afternoon, but we did see much shadier campsites as we walked around. The reason for the 4 stars is because many sites are very close together or dont have a ton of space for chairs or a hangout space. But the campsite was clean, great hikes nearby, loved the online reservation system, and the bathrooms were a plus (and always stocked with TP!). We did come face to face with a bear our first night which was intense! Stay alert and keep your food packed away at night. Overall, would recommend and we will definitely be back.
